Transcribed Image Text:An estimated force-time curve for a baseball struck by a bat is shown in the figure. The values given are \( F_{\text{max}} = 19,000 \, \text{N} \), \( t_a = 1.5 \, \text{ms} \), and \( t_b = 2 \, \text{ms} \). From this curve, the objective is to determine the following:
### Diagram Explanation
The graph is a plot of force \( F \) (in Newtons) on the y-axis versus time \( t \) (in milliseconds) on the x-axis. The curve forms a triangle:
- The force increases linearly from 0 N at \( t = 0 \) to its maximum value \( F_{\text{max}} = 19,000 \, \text{N} \) at \( t_a = 1.5 \, \text{ms} \).
- It then decreases linearly back to 0 N at \( t_b = 2 \, \text{ms} \).
### Calculations
(a) **The magnitude of the impulse delivered to the ball:**
The given answer is \( 4.75 \, \text{N} \cdot \text{s} \).
(b) **The average force exerted on the ball:**
The given answer is \( 2.375 \, \text{kN} \) (The entry is marked incorrect in the image).
The note prompts: **How do you define a time average of a quantity that varies as a function of time?**
